New York: Scribner, 2003. FIRST PRINTING of the First Edition. The victim of one of New York City's worst criminal attacks, she having been randomly gang-raped and savagely beaten - known as a 'wilding' by the perpetrators - whilst out jogging, reveals her life, the attack and what little she remembers of it, her hospital treatment, the help she received, her recovery, much more. Hardcover with dust jacket, resources list, 257pp., remainders mark, d.j. shows one tiny closed edgetear. A nice copy, the jacket neatly encased in an acid-free Brodart plastic protector. Rare.. ISBN: 0-7432-4437-0. First Edition. Hard Cover. Fine/Near Fine.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all.
